Fees paid within mutual funds to the fund manager are not considered carrying charges for tax purposes in Canada. Carrying charges are expenses incurred to earn income from investments, such as interest on money borrowed to purchase investments or fees paid to manage investments outside of a registered account. Mutual fund fees are considered management fees and are not deductible as carrying charges.
